HD Theater 300 problems and weirdness

I have an HD 200 and 300. In the same location on the same TV my 200 works great (except not being able to play BD audio but that's a known limitation). If I swap out the 200 for the 300 in the same location I get ...

1. slow choppy play back of BD movies like they're playing back in slow motion without sound (the 200 plays the movies fine ... just no sound)
2. the entire SageTV user interface is much slower/less responsive
3. while playing back DVD movies or taped shows I get random periods when the audio just drops out (video continues just fine) that typically lasts 3-4 seconds and if I rewind and play the section again it plays fine

Any ideas? I only have one HDTV so I can't test in any other location although I can't imagine how this would be location/network related since the 200 works fine (I purchased the 300 for an HDTV I haven't purchased yet for another room but installed it instead of the 200 so I could get audio with BD without an external receiver that can handle the signal). I tried both the latest firmware and the latest beta without change. Any help would be greatly appreciated. Thanks.

How are they connected to the server (wifi or wired network)?

How is the RAM, CPU on your server while under load, also what's the JVM memory usage. The BD will uses more bandwidth, and the HD300 UI uses more bandwidth.

Use iperf to test bandwidth:
